Limestone extraction – underground mining techniques, …

SURFACE LIMESTONE MINING: All over the world, limestone is generally mined from a quarry or through open-pit mining. This method is the easiest way to remove limestone without causing much destruction. In surface mining or open-pit mining, the topsoil and overburden covering the mineral are removed. Limestone

Limestone. Limestone is a sedimentary rock composed mostly of the mineral calcite and comprising about 15% of the Earth's sedimentary crust. It is a basic building block of the construction industry (dimension stone) and a chief material from which aggregate, cement, lime and building stone are made. 71% of all crushed stone produced in the U.S. is …

Frontiers | Rock fragmentation size distribution control in …

In this study, based on the Changjiu Shenshan limestone aggregate mining project in China, large-scale blasting experiments were conducted to investigate the influence of rock properties and blasting parameters on the size distribution of post-blast fragments and fines content. Buckeye Stone Co. | Greer Limestone

Buckeye Stone Co. is an open-pit quarry mining limestone aggregates from the Loyalhanna Seam found in the Mauch Chunk geologic formation. Very durable and sound, this limestone aggregate exhibits the chemistry required for use in skid-resistant asphalt products for Greer's three asphalt plants.
